Output 3bf33880cc0551cf2e2fd46f1e895a2bcfadbaf923560cb286a4b658e7561f7e:0

value
7008416647
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c06751be23baa248fb682f553f958436b519530d54475b0b6eb66187f804be7
address
tb1pmsr82xlz8w4zfrakst64872cgd44r9fs64z8tv9kadnpsluqf0nscm7a9a
transaction
3bf33880cc0551cf2e2fd46f1e895a2bcfadbaf923560cb286a4b658e7561f7e
confirmations
28697
spent
true